Social activist Bindu Ammini was attacked by a man in Kozhikode on Thursday, January 6. She was assaulted by an unknown man, and the entire assault was caught on camera by onlookers. Bindu has now filed a case and the culprit has been identified.

In another news, Prime Minister Narendra Modi's Punjab visit was cut short as he was stranded on a flyover for 20 minutes due to a blockade by protesting farmers on Thursday. A day after the incident, a video is doing the rounds on social media wherein a member of the Bharatiya Kisan Union (Krantikari) can be heard thanking fellow protesters for blocking PM Modi's route.
